A lot of brides come to me and when the subject comes up — they say — “oh no.  I want my fiance’s first view of me to be when I am coming down the aisle”.

Yup.  I TOTALLY get that.  And respect that.  and LOVE it if that’s what you want and choose to do…

But…if you are at all open to this — I want you to think about the advantages of a first look:

It’s yours.

You are not sharing it.  It is your day with your man (or woman).  It’s a moment that you DON’T share, except with each other.  You don’t have to think about your dad, or your mom, or all those people who love you who try to catch your eye as you walk down the aisle.

elyse1stlook1 Thoughts on First Looks | Rochester NY Wedding Photographer

Nope.  It’s just you two.  Alone.

And it is breath-taking.  And quiet.  And soft.  And romantic.

elyseboard2web Thoughts on First Looks | Rochester NY Wedding Photographer

THEN!

You have TIME.  For photographs…for time to breathe and laugh and play a little bit.

And here’s the biggest secret that no one really understands until you go through it –

When you come down the aisle and the music plays and everyone is crying…

You Forget the First Look Ever Happened.

You are IN THE MOMENT.

It’s Magical.

Then the OTHER magical part?  ALL YOUR PICTURES ARE ALREADY DONE.  You don’t have to make family and friends wait for you to go off somewhere — you’ve ALREADY DONE IT.

It’s efficient.  Which, really, is not a romantic word…but I can tell you that it makes your day smoother, less stressful, and fun.  And it gives your photographer time to do what you are PAYING THEM TO DO — which is take beautiful photographs of important people who love you and who you love.

elysemag3 Thoughts on First Looks | Rochester NY Wedding Photographer

I am a big supporter of First Looks.

But it’s, ultimately up to you.  I just wanted to give you something else to think about (and look at.)
